Ping
GET api/ably/ping
This is used to inform the backend that the application is active. The purpose is to determine where to send notifications.
We use Ably when the application is active and Firebase Cloud Messaging (FCM) to send push notifications.
Example Request
curl -X 'PUT' \ 'http://localhost:8080/api/ably/ping' \ -H 'Authorization: Bearer YOUR_TOKEN'Responses
200 - OK
The request was successful
Content Type: text/plain
Content:
Pong!401 - Unauthorized
The request requires valid bearer token, but none were provided, or the bearer token is invalid.
429 - Too Many Requests
The user has exceeded the rate limit of 10 requests per minute.
500 - Internal Server Error
There is an issue with the backend. Sentry will provide a more detailed report on the problem.